大八角枝叶化学成分研究 被引量:4

Studies on chemical constituents from twigs and leaves of Illicium majus

摘要 目的研究大八角Illicius majus枝叶的化学成分。方法采用反复硅胶柱色谱、羟丙基葡聚糖凝胶(Sephadex LH-20)、中压快速制备色谱和反相制备HPLC等技术进行化合物的分离和纯化,利用电喷雾质谱(ESI-MS)、一维和二维核磁共振等波谱数据鉴定其结构。通过MTT比色法评价化合物的细胞毒活性。结果从大八角枝叶提取物中分离得到14个化合物,分别鉴定为3′-甲氧基山柰酚-3-O-吡喃鼠李糖苷(1)、槲皮素-3-O-阿拉伯糖苷(2)、山柰酚-3-O-阿拉伯糖苷(3)、8′-氧代-6-羟基-二氢红花菜豆酸(4)、4-O-methylcedrusin(5)、左旋马尾松树脂醇(6)、(7S,8R)-4,9,9′-三羟基-3,3′,5-三甲氧基二氢苯并呋喃木脂素(7)、vladinol F(8)、9,9′-二羟基-3,3′-二甲氧基二氢苯并呋喃木脂素-4-O-吡喃鼠李糖苷(9)、槲皮素-3-O-吡喃鼠李糖苷(10)、山柰酚-3-O-吡喃鼠李糖苷(11)、牡荆素(12)、3,5,7-三羟基色原酮-3-O-葡萄糖苷(13)和苯甲醇-O-β-D-吡喃葡萄糖苷(14)。14个化合物对人结肠癌细胞HCT-8、人肝癌细胞Bel-7402、人胃癌细胞BGC-823以及人肺癌细胞A549的IC50值均大于10μmol/L。结论 14个化合物均为首次从该植物中分离得到,其中化合物2、3、5、7~9和14为该属植物中首次分离得到。化合物1~14均未表现出明显的细胞毒活性。 Objective To study the chemical constituents from the twigs and leaves of Illicius majus. Methods The compounds were isolated by column chromatography over silica gel, Sephadex LH-20, and flash chromatography coupled with preparative HPLC. The structures were elucidated by spectroscopic analysis including ESI-MS, 1 D-NMR, and 2 D-NMR. The cytotoxic activities were assessed by MTT assay. Results Compounds 1—14 were isolated from the twigs and leaves of I. majus, and identified as 3′-methoxy-kaempferol-3-O-α-L-rhamnopyranoside(1), quercetin-3-O-arabinoside(2), kaempferol-3-O-arabinoside(3), 8′-oxo-6-hydroxy-dihydrophaseic acid(4), 4-O-methylcedrusin(5),(-)-massoniresinol(6),(7 S,8 R)-3,3′,5-trimethoxy-4′,7-epoxy-8,5′-neolignan-4,9,9′-triol(7), vladinol F(8), 2,3-dihydro-2-(4′-α-L-rhamnopyranosyl-3′-methoxyphenyl)-3-hydroxymethyl-7-methoxy-5-benzofuranpropanol(9), quercetin-3-O-α-L-rhamnopyranoside(10), kaempferol-3-O-α-L-rhamnopyranoside(11), vitexin(12), 3,5,7-trihydroxychromone-3-O-glucopyranoside(13), and benzyl alcohol O-β-D-glucopyranoside(14). Compounds 1—14 exhibited the cytotoxic activity against HCT-8, Bel-7402, BGC-823, and A549 with IC50 values of over 10 μmol/L, respectively. Conclusion Compounds 1—14 are all obtained from I. majus for the first time, and compounds 2, 3, 5, 7, 8, 9, and 14 are obtained from the genus of Illicium for the first time. All compounds show no significant cytotoxic activities against HCT-8, Bel-7402, BGC-823, and A549 cancer cell.
